Photic Entrainment in Mammals Johnson (1939) recorded mice that were kept in constant darkness, he noticed that their activity pattern was still rhythmic, but the period of the cycle was now slightly different from 24 hours. He therefore concluded that the origin of circadian rhythms should be sought inside animals, and postulated a “self-winding” physiologic clock.
